Stories from the Indian astrological tradition
Each story here is taken from a specific source text: the Bhagavata Purana, Padma Purana, Skanda Purana, Mahabharata, Ramayana, Buddhist Jataka tales, the Tamil Sangam corpus, the Bonbibir Johuranama of the Sundarbans, and oral folk traditions of Bengal, Tamil Nadu, and Maharashtra. Most teach an astrological or dharmic principle: a planetary remedy, a nakshatra origin, a yoga formed at birth, a karmic ledger paid back across lives. Reading time is 5 to 10 minutes per story.
